Output dbc5364159c449755f048dec837660ef331efb50df8e915980e7c8e81c2e1a71:6

value
58712072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 465de6ebd7c147902623e88dd7149863977f4f8f OP_EQUAL
address
3875iQ8yFYzToTZsQ7MXP1g64ZSSfn3y6N
transaction
dbc5364159c449755f048dec837660ef331efb50df8e915980e7c8e81c2e1a71
spent
true